At Brookhouse, our school attendance target for all pupils is at least 97%.
Evidence shows that good school attendance links directly to long-term success and that even a few days of missed school can have a significant impact on a child's future prospects.
Academic Achievement and Attainment
Performance Gap: Students with 95–100% attendance are much more likely to meet academic benchmarks in reading, writing, and math.
Secondary School Impact: Near-perfect attendance in secondary school drastically improves the likelihood of passing GCSEs; missing just 10 additional days can halve the odds of achieving key grades.
Economic and Career Impact
Earnings and Employment: Regular attendance is strongly linked to higher lifetime earnings and increased stability in the job market, as frequent absences can limit future career opportunities.
Habit Formation: Consistently attending school helps cultivate key skills, such as reliability, time management and personal responsibility.
Social and Emotional Development
Well-being and Safety: Maintaining regular attendance supports the development of strong peer relationships, confidence and resilience. It also acts as a protective factor against risks associated with social isolation and exploitation.
